Key Responsibilities

  • •Plan and execute webinars, digital panels, workshops, and other online experiences.
  • •Manage webinar logistics including timelines, registration, speaker coordination, audience communications, platform setup, run-of-show documentation, and post-event follow-up.
  • •Support ABM program execution through account-list coordination, campaign logistics, meeting preparation, outreach support, attendee/account follow-up, and program documentation.
  • •Coordinate field marketing and in-person event activities with stakeholders aligned to account priorities and pipeline goals.
  • •Maintain event calendars, project plans, budgets, trackers, vendor communications, and program documentation; support performance tracking and reporting.
Travel: Low travel

Key Requirements

  • •2+ years of experience in field marketing, event marketing, ABM, webinar production, program coordination, marketing operations, sales, or a related role.
  • •Experience supporting webinars, virtual events, field marketing programs, or in-person events.
  • •Exposure to account-based marketing concepts and sales-aligned marketing execution.
  • •Strong organizational and project-management skills with excellent attention to detail.
  • •Strong written and verbal communication skills, including maintaining trackers, documentation, calendars, and budgets.
